Shooting reported at Joel Osteen's Lakewood Church

February 11, 2024
Lakewood Church, in Houston, Texas, tweeted out an alert that there was a shooting at their church on Sunday.
During the 4:37 p.m. C.S.T. briefing, Chief Troy Finner of the Houston Police Department said that the shooter was female, 30-35, and entered the building with a long gun hidden under a trench coat. A young child who police said was around 4 to 5 years-old accompanied her. The woman shot a middle-aged man in the hip.
Off-duty officers shot the female, who died at the scene.
The child was also shot and is in critical condition at Texas Children’s Hospital. Officers were unclear about how the child was injured.
"Law enforcement is on the scene. That is all the information we have at this time. Please pray for Lakewood and our community," the status update said.
A brief ABC News report cited Harris County Sheriff Ed Gonzalez saying, "It appears 'a possible shooter is down,' shot by one of the deputies at the scene."
A witness described to a local ABC News reporter that the shooting happened after the main service but before the Spanish language service.
"The whole church started praying and declaring Jesus' name," a witness told Eyewitness News. She and others were in the choir room when they heard the shots.
ABC13 in Houston confirmed the validity of a Spanish language video from the church in which the shots can be heard before the host abruptly stops the feed.
Another video confirmed by ABC 13 showed people rushed to safety after hearing the many shots fired.
